My journey from liquid soap to bar soap I've always preferred a liquid soap in a dispenser for the convenience, and I found bars of wet soap nasty and they left a waxy feeling on my skin. Then after discovering the potential hair loss and health hazards of formaldehyde-releasers in hair products I changed my shampoo to one that did not contain any. Shortly after I noticed my psoriasis had improved, not gone, just less flares and healing faster! So I started researching more ingredients commonly used in soap, hair products, etc. and discovered many are known to cause dermatitis (as well as brain and nerve damage) such as methylchloroisothiazolinone, methylisothiazolinone, Phenoxyethanol, Polyethylene Glycols (PEG): 100, 120, 14M, 30, 32, 40, 75, etc., Benzyl Salicylate. Skeptical my psoriasis would improve further after a lifetime with it , many doctors later and these are after all these are approved ingredients (what a joke I know that is now) why not give it a try. So I after much searching and comparing products I started using 'One with Nature' soaps that did not containing any known harmful ingredients, on my ever growing list of known harmful but yet fully approved ingredients. It's been a few years now and it is so rare that I have ANY psoriasis anywhere on body. 1. Ingredients: great list! 2. Lather foam: just perfect. It does burn eyes and female private parts if left on too long (so private parts are the second to last thing I lather up before rinsing, feet being last). 3. Fragrance : I have numerous scents from them and love all - the fragrances are all natural, not chemical. They do have a fragrance free soap also. 4. Texture - Last long. I keep it to the side where the shower water isn't hitting it. Just like all bar soap I have used it still leaves a very slight waxy feel on skin, though barely compared to others which doesn't bother me as I always rinse/rub my skin down with a wash cloth after cleaning. 5. Size - rather large when new. I think I will start cutting them in half to handle them better when wet and slippery. 6. Packaging - I wish they didn't use plastic to seal the soap. Maybe only paper with a tiny pull back window to view the colour as I do understand visuals sell. Thank you One with Nature xxooxx!
